The families of the leaders of Al-Quds Brigades who were martyred in the recent aggression on the Gaza Strip spoke to Al Mayadeen Net about the legacy of resistance bequeathed to them by their martyred loved ones and recounted details about the lives of the martyrs.

The leaders' family members confirmed that they would tread the same path and pursue the Resistance journey until victory is achieved and Palestine is liberated.

'Palestine’s worth is invaluable, and Abu Anas was our most precious to offer'

Anas Al-Hassani, son of martyred leader Iyad Al-Abd Al-Hassani (Abu Anas), indicated in his interview for Al Mayadeen Online that martyr Abu Anas cannot be limited to being the leader of the Islamic Jihad movement only. On the contrary, Anas relates how he heard from Al-Qassam Brigades, Al-Aqsa Martyrs Brigades, and all other Resistance factions that Abu Anas was "a national and pivotal leader in the great project of unified Resistance, which extends from Gaza to the West Bank, Al-Quds, occupied territories, Beirut, Tehran, Baghdad, and Sanaa… all the way to all the free people of the world.

The eldest son of martyr Abu Anas confirmed that his father, the leader, always sought to "unify the battlefields under one slogan, which is Palestine, as it is the ultimate destination and the honor of the nation… all under the slogan of ‘we shall pray in Al-Quds.’"

Anas revealed to Al Mayadeen Net that his father was the one who urged him to study medicine, adding that one of the greatest notions that Abu Anas enrooted in their souls is that "we, the people of Palestine, the people of Gaza, must be educated and intellectual.”

“He is the one who pushed me to study abroad, to be a doctor. That is why I studied for 9 years in order to consolidate his vision,” Anas added.

Ali Al-Hassani, martyr Abu Anas’ other son, revealed another aspect of his father's personality, which reflected utmost kindness, and said that his father "was affectionate and kind and always sought to plant a smile on our faces, spreading positive vibes with his sweet spirit.”

“His embrace was our haven,” he added.

Ali confirmed his father's keenness to see his children, even if only for one hour every day, despite his fatigue, and this would always "alleviate our pain and hardships."

'The Resistance will not be broken...'

Hadi, the son of martyred leader Khalil Salah Al-Bahtini (Abu Hadi), told Al Mayadeen Net that his father has been one of the reasons for "the strength of the Resistance and the strength of the Al-Quds Brigades," however, he reaffirmed that losing him will not weaken the Resistance, but rather, all the freedom and Resistance fighters "will be proud that their leader is a martyr."

Hadi revealed that his father had always told him that he had "achieved all but one, which is martyrdom," stressing that he "was preparing himself for this moment."

Hadi added that Commander Khalil was "a caring father at home" while also being a strong leader on the battlefield. Hadi underscored that words will never do him justice "no matter how hard he tried to explain." 

Significantly, Hadi reaffirmed that he and his brothers will continue to follow in their father's footsteps despite it being a difficult path. "We will all tread the same path," he concluded.

'He aspired for martyrdom, and martyrdom is what he got'

On her part, the mother of martyred leader Ahmad Mahmoud Abu Daqqa told Al Mayadeen Net that her son Ahmad has countless merits as he is "affectionate, of high values and morals, loving and kind-hearted, and empathic toward strangers and relatives."

Ahmad's mother pointed out that the martyred leader aspired for martyrdom, and he eventually attained it, stressing that she is "proud of her son."

Um Ahmad addressed the Palestinian mothers, urging them to enroot in their children the love of the homeland.

Last week, the Palestinian Resistance launched Operation Avenging the Free in response to the five-day Israeli aggression against Gaza that left 33 Palestinian martyrs, including six PIJ commanders, and more than 100 injuries. The aggression ended following an Egyptian-mediated ceasefire.
